The Lynnwood Times is an independently owned local news outlet serving Lynnwood, Washington, and surrounding Snohomish County communities, founded and run by Mario Lotmore. Lotmore ran as a Republican candidate for Washington state Senate in 2018, and critics — including a former Seattle Times executive editor — have noted a right-leaning tilt in coverage and editorial choices. Its coverage of the Trump administration is mixed: it reports federal policy changes in largely factual terms while also covering the local negative impacts of those policies, such as FEMA grant denials and SNAP benefit cuts affecting Washington residents.
